Took the Mach to the Track and Broke her Cherry
Yup, I took her out today, I was running my 5.0's tires which are 275/60/15's MT et's. I found out (This cars a 5-speed) that a line lock would be nice lol. I didn't think of this until I left to do the burn outs in 2nd, cause when I was in 1st it just didn't seem to cut it but anyways
I cut a 13.1 @104.something and a 1.83 60 foot launching at 2-2500... I tried to launch higher but the track wouldn't hold it. These runs were on a full tank of gas too .. I didn't even think about that last night when I filled up.. And I have subs and amp haha. I am happy with that time, There was another Mach running the same times as me with more done to his car. My Mod's are: UPR Upper and Lowers Sportline Springs FRPP 4.10's o/r X-pipe SLP LM Cat-back JLT CAI SCT tune from BAMA Short throw And the 5.0's tires He had 4.30's, 31 spline axles and new diff, SLP LT headers and everything I have and was cutting the same times, So I am good with mine Oh yeah it was a cool day and kinda damp, there was still water in a lot of the pit area from last nights rain.
